*Remarks:

   Tower tubes by U.S.Tubular; 
   ropes to hammers have sallies. 
   Use of the building as a school ceased 
   in 1976; became town historic site.
   Rehung 1984 by Linda Woodford.

*Technical data:

   Chime-sized instrument or collection of 12 tubular bells
   Pitch of heaviest bell is unknown
   Transposition is unknown
   Keyboard range:     ----  /    ----  
   The whole instrument was installed in 1909
     by the maker cited in Remarks above
   Year of latest technical information source is 1997
